Ahmedabad, Jul 22 (PTI) The Directorate of Revenue Intelligence (DRI) has busted a mephedrone manufacturing unit operating from a residential building in Gujarat’s Ankleshwar town and arrested three persons, officials said on Wednesday.
DRI officers found a fully functional laboratory equipped with sophisticated apparatus, including an industrial oven dryer, hot plate heaters, a condenser assembly, an electric stirrer and other equipment, an official release said.
The agency seized 1.349 kg of mephedrone in solid form and large quantities of chemicals used in the manufacture of the banned drug.
Simultaneous searches at the residences of the accused led to the recovery of Rs 20 lakh, believed to be proceeds of drug trafficking, the release said.
DRI officers later apprehended the intended receiver of the drug and recovered another Rs 1 lakh, a token payment for taking delivery of the mephedrone.
Mephedrone, commonly known as “Meow Meow”, “MD”, “M-Cat” or “Drone”, is a highly addictive synthetic psychotropic substance.
According to the DRI, the laboratory setup and large quantities of chemicals suggested preparations to expand the manufacturing capacity. PTI PJT PD KRK
